Just in time for Christmas, it’s time for another video from Fredo Viola. This time, the New York-based singer is joined by Nils Christian Fossdal all the way from Norway via the magic on the internet (thank you, modern telecommunications).

This also marks the historic occasion of being the first time I’ve been able to pay Fredo for anything. The track is available on iTunes, so I grabbed it first thing this morning. I highly recommend you do the same. Here are the links:
